YD67
BLISS
DUBOIS 121' SLOOP
LAUNCHED 2009
Bliss is a performance cruising sloop from the design board of Dubois Naval Architects, sporting a striking black hull, burnt orange pinstripe, her sleek exterior styling incorporates a low profile pilothouse and distinctive white heat reflective painted decks.
Built by Yachting Developments to comply and exceed stringent GL & MCA class survey requirements, Bliss’s composite construction is incredibly strong yet delivers a weight saving of approximately 25% over traditional boatbuilding materials. The hull structure is post cured epoxy Carbon fibre/Eglass utilising high strength foam sandwich technology.
Bliss is lively, her sailing performance is outstanding, a yachtsman’s yacht. Much of her speed is attributed to her weight-saving hull giving increased stability and improved power to weight ratio. The deep high aspect carbon fibre rudder has direct quadrant non assisted steering providing absolute feedback to the helmsman.
The bold interior cabinetry was hand crafted by Yachting Developments in-house specialist tradesman. The exceptional high level of interior finish is the same throughout the vessel including all crew areas. Engine room, galley and crew areas are well presented, spacious and functional.

Designer |
Dubois Naval Architects |
|
LOA |
36.8m |
121ft |
|
LWL |
32.2m |
105.6ft |
|
Beam |
8.35m |
27.4ft |
|
Draft |
4m |
13ft |
|
Displ |
126,000kg |
|
Ballast |
42,000kg |
|
Fuel |
15,000 litres 3,957US Gal |
|
Water |
4,000 litres 1,055US Gal |
|
Propulsion |
Caterpillar C9'D' Rated 510bhp@2500rpm |
|
Generators |
Kohler 50kW / 50HZ @ 1500rpm |
|
Mast/Boom
|
Hall Spars NZ Carbon
|
|
Interior Design |
Design Unlimited |
